Understanding Realism: The Pillars of Believable Sim Racing
Before comparing specific simulators, it’s crucial to define what we mean by “realistic handling.” True realism in a car simulator isn’t just about mimicking real-world data; it’s about creating an experience that feels intuitive and believable to the driver.
- Driving Physics: This is the foundation. Accurate simulation of tire grip, suspension behavior, weight distribution, and aerodynamics is paramount. Force feedback plays a critical role in conveying this information to the driver in real-time.
- In-Game Options: The availability of realistic assists (or lack thereof), manual transmission, tire wear, fuel consumption, and car setup customization all contribute significantly to the feeling of realism.
- Cars & Tracks: Laser-scanned tracks and officially licensed vehicles are essential for capturing the nuances of real-world locations and machinery. The more accurate the representation, the more immersive the experience.
- Graphics & Immersion: Detailed environments, realistic weather effects, and convincing sound design all help to heighten the sense of presence and contribute to overall realism.

iRacing: The Gold Standard for Competitive Realism
iRacing is widely regarded as the gold standard for competitive sim racing, and for good reason. Its driving physics are a pinnacle of realism, with meticulous attention to detail that borders on obsessive.
- Driving Physics: iRacing excels in accurately simulating the nuances of car handling, making it challenging but rewarding to master. The force feedback is detailed and informative, allowing drivers to feel the car’s behavior through the wheel.
- In-Game Options: iRacing’s in-game options prioritize consistent and competitive online races, which can sometimes limit accessibility for newcomers.
- Cars & Tracks: iRacing boasts a meticulously curated selection of cars and laser-scanned tracks, further enhancing the true-to-life racing environment.
- Graphics & Immersion: While not the most visually stunning simulator on the market, iRacing balances realism with graphical quality, focusing on accuracy over visual flair.
Assetto Corsa: A Modder’s Paradise with Realistic Undertones
Assetto Corsa offers a different approach to realism, leaning more towards customization and modding.
- Driving Physics: Assetto Corsa’s driving physics deliver a realistic and satisfying experience, with precise representation of vehicle handling.
- In-Game Options: Its in-game options lean heavily towards customization, which can impact realism depending on the settings used.
- Cars & Tracks: Assetto Corsa offers a diverse range of cars and laser-scanned tracks crafted to capture realism, enhanced by a huge modding community constantly adding new content.
- Graphics & Immersion: While striking a balance between graphical quality and realism, the graphics might not be as polished as some other titles.
rFactor 2: The Physics Powerhouse for the Dedicated Sim Racer
rFactor 2 is known for its advanced physics engine, particularly its tire model and dynamic track conditions.
- Driving Physics: rFactor 2 prioritizes an unparalleled level of realism with dynamic track conditions and precise tire modeling.
- In-Game Options: Its in-game options maintain a focus on realism by offering limited customizable settings, catering to hardcore sim racers.
- Cars & Tracks: rFactor 2 offers an array of cars and tracks that epitomize realism, utilizing laser scanning for accuracy.
- Graphics & Immersion: The game prioritizes realism in its graphics while maintaining a balance between visual quality and authenticity.

The Hardware Factor: Completing the Immersion
It’s important to remember that even the most realistic simulator can fall flat without the right hardware. A high-quality steering wheel, wheelbase, pedals, and racing rig are vital for translating the software’s physics into tactile feedback. The synergy between the game and simulator equipment dramatically enhances the immersion.
